Answer:
D) Count the number of beats for one minute
Step-by-step explanation:
When measuring a person's pulse, we are measuring their heart beat. A person's pulse is measured using beats per minute (BPM).
Though not as accurate, most medical personnel simply counts the beats per 10 seconds, and then multiply by 6
For instance:
10 seconds = 13 beats
13 x 6 = 78 bpm
In conclusion, a person's pulse is based on how many beats per minute!
